A capillary tube is a common expansion device used in small sized refrigeration and air-conditioning systems. This paper present a numerical method used to calculate mass flow rate in a capillary tube. The proposed method solves the conservation laws (continuity, momentum and energy) in a 1D mesh. A iterative process is performed for a guessed value of the mass flow rate, and it is followed until critical flow conditions are obtained, the resulting length is compared with the capillary tube length and a new guess of the mass flow rate is imposed, and then, the iteration is repeated until convergence. In two phase flow, a separated flow model is assumed. Both, two-phase friction factor and viscosity models were determined by Lin correlation, and void fraction from Zivi correlation. This model is included in ‘IMST-ART’, a software for simulation and design of refrigeration equipment. The addition of capillary tube model allows to calculate the superheat at the evaporator giving the capillary tube geometry. A simulation with different operative conditions and capillary tube geometry is presented and the results are compared with those given by ASHRAE correlation.
